The cheapest way to get from Great Smoky Mountains to Gastonia is to drive which costs $30 - $45 and takes 3h 38m.
The fastest way to get from Great Smoky Mountains to Gastonia is to drive which takes 3h 38m and costs $30 - $45.
The distance between Great Smoky Mountains and Gastonia is 319 miles. The road distance is 167.9 miles.
It takes approximately 8h 49m to get from Great Smoky Mountains to Gastonia, including transfers.
Yes, the driving distance between Great Smoky Mountains to Gastonia is 168 miles. It takes approximately 3h 38m to drive from Great Smoky Mountains to Gastonia.
